How are candy melts double boiled?

Contents show

Fill lower pan with water to below level of top pan. Heat water to a simmer, then remove from heat. Put Candy Melts® in top pan and set in position on lower pan. Stir constantly, without beating, until smooth and completely melted.

How is chocolate double boiled for dipping?

A double boiler (or bain-marie) is simply one pot stacked on top of another. You place water in the lower pot and heat it to barely a simmer. The steam from the lower pot gently heats the upper pot where the chocolate is gradually melted. This method prevents the chocolate from burning.

How long does chocolate take to double boil?

How long does it take to melt chocolate in a double boiler? It takes roughly 5 to 10 minutes for chocolate to completely melt in a double boiler, depending on how much chocolate is being melted.

Why do you double boil chocolate?

Melting on the stovetop

Melting chocolate on the stovetop is the preferred method because you can observe the progress at all times. Using a double boiler gives you maximum control over the heating process. The steam of the barely simmering water gently melts the chocolate so that it doesn’t have a chance to burn.

In a double boiler, how much water should you add?

To use a double boiler correctly, put about 1 to 2 inches of water in the bottom pan, and put the pan on the stove on medium heat. Make sure that the bottom of the top pan will not be touching the water when it is inserted into the bottom pan.

Is a metal bowl suitable for a double boiler?

All you need to make a double boiler is a mixing bowl (preferably glass/pyrex or metal) and a saucepan that the bowl will fit on top of. The two should fit tightly together; you don’t want a gap between the bowl and the saucepan, nor do you want a bowl that sits precariously on a tiny saucepan.

How can Candy Melts be made more runny?

Shortening is the go-to method for many people when it comes to thinning out candy melts. It is also a food product that you may already have at home, making it a convenient option. After you have melted your candy melts according to the directions, add a teaspoon of shortening and stir it into the melted chocolate.

My Candy Melts are thick; why?

Are your Candy Melts too thick for dipping and drizzling? It could be due the temperature, humidity or the overall freshness of the candy itself. Temperature is very important when working with Candy Melts candy. A cold work surface or a cold room will cause the candy to thicken, then set.

Steaming after double boiling?

Double steaming, sometimes called double boiling, is a Chinese cooking technique to prepare delicate food such as bird’s nest soup and shark fin soup. The food is covered with water and put in a covered ceramic jar and the jar is then steamed for several hours.

Does water ever touch a double boiler?

Unlike a water bath, the water in a double boiler doesn’t touch the top pan or bowl. The cushion of hot air between the water and the food helps keep the temperature constant and the food from overheating.

Why did my melting chocolate become hard?

Chocolate is prone to seizing or tightening up. It happens when you overheat and burn it (in which case you must toss the chocolate out and start over) and when you let the chocolate come in contact with a little moisture—which is why we are always taught to keep chocolate dry.

Can a double boiler explode?

But by floating a Pyrex or metal vessel in a pot of boiling water, you may have steam or boiling water bubbles shooting out in unexpected directions, or if the top pot or vessel fits too snugly, the build-up of steam in the bottom one may cause an explosion. Use oven mitts and watch for steam.

Should water in a double boiler touch the top pan?

The top pot on a double boiler should not touch the water in the bottom pot. Use approximately 2-inches of water in the bottom pot, enough water to not evaporate so quickly during a long boil that the bottom of the pot could become dry.

How do you melt soap in a double boiler?

Place the cut soap in a double boiler pot and stir occasionally until melted. Melting temperature: 130 F (54 C) – begins to melt 140 F (60 C) soap is fully melted Note: do not go more than this temperature, as your soap will start to discolor and lose too much water.

What degree of heat can a double boiler produce?

A double boiler is a double-walled cooking pot with water in between the walls. This construction limits the maximum temperature to the boiling point of water, which is generally about 200 °F to 212 °F (93°C to 100 °C).

What volume of Crisco should you use in Candy Melts?

To thin candy melt using vegetable shortening, I use 1-2 tablespoons of vegetable shortening for each 12 ounces bag of candy melt.

How is overheated chocolate fixed?

This may seem counterintuitive, but the way to fix chocolate that has seized is to add more liquid to it. Adding the right amount of water (or other liquid) will dissolve the sugar and cocoa in the clumps and make it a fluid consistency again.

What causes my candy melt to seize?

The main three reasons for candy melts seizing is water or humidity, high heat, dryness of your candy melts or if your candy melts have been badly stored or are out of date. All of these can cause candy melts to seize and combinations of any of these make the seizing even worse.

Can chocolate be remelted?

Once melted chocolate has been tempered, it must be used before it cools and sets. If it cools to about 84°F to 86°F and is still fairly liquid, it can be reheated to a liquid consistency. If it has completely cooled and solidified, it should be re-tempered.

How hot can mason jars withstand it?

Most standard-size Mason jars have a soda-lime glass material. This type of glass can withstand temperatures up to 392 degrees Fahrenheit before it breaks. The major problem with Mason jars is how little thermal shock resistance they have.

How do you put oil in a double boiler?

Double Boiler Method:

A general guideline is 1 cup of dried herbs to 2 cups of oil. Once the water in the bottom pan is boiling, turn the heat to a low simmer and place the herb and oil mixture on top. Cover and simmer VERY gently for 2-3 hours. Check frequently to make sure oil is not overheating.
